twelve eggs cost $3.12. how much does one egg cost
Answer:
.26 cents
Step-by-step explanation:
3.12 divided by 12.
each individual egg is priced at $0.26
To find the cost of one egg, we can divide the total cost by the number of eggs. In this case, since twelve eggs cost $3.12, we can calculate the cost of one egg by dividing $3.12 by 12.
Dividing $3.12 by 12 gives us $0.26. Therefore, one egg costs $0.26.
This means that each individual egg is priced at $0.26. If you were to purchase just one egg from the given batch, it would cost $0.26.
Calculating the cost per unit helps us determine the price of individual items when they are sold in a larger quantity or package. In this case, dividing the total cost by the number of eggs allows us to find the cost of a single egg.

What is the value of the expression 2(10−4)+5?
And with the answer can u show me how to solve these problems
Answer:
17 is the correct answer
Step-by-step explanation:
2(10-4)+5=
10-4 = 6
2*6 = 12
12+5 = 17

Given the triangle below, what equation would you use to solve for x? Use your equation to determine the TWO unknown angle measurements.
Answer:
x=15
Step-by-step explanation:
so we are given one angle 90, although x is used in both so you can add them. We know that the sum of angle measures in a triangle is 180 so the equation is: 90+6x=180
subtract 90 from both sides: 6x=90
divide by 6: x=90/6
simplify: x=15
